LEWISTON – Therese Marie Thibeault, Au Chocolat, 76, passed away peacefully Wednesday, Nov. 14, at St. Margerite d’Youville Pavilion after a long illness. At the time of her death, she was surrounded by all 13 of her children.
She was born at St. Quentin, N.B., Canada, July 23, 1931, the daughter of Antoine and Marieanne Pelletier. She was a member of La Femme de St-Anne of Madawaska and an avid bingo and card player and a proud fifth generation memere.
Survivors include all 13 of her children, daughters and husbands, Yvonne and Normand Thibeault, Micheline and Albert LePage, Lina LePage, Germaine Beaupre, Marie Thibeault, Line and Jody Burnham and Kathy and David Lebel; sons and wives, Normand Beaupre, Phillippe and Mariette Beaupre, Patrick and Madeline Beaupre, Leo and Diane Beaupre, Denis and Rina Thibeault, Lawrence and Belinda Thibeault; brothers, Fern, Leonard, Clarence, Lucien, Laurier, Donald, Yves, Gaetan, Gilles, Michel; sisters, Germaine and Lucienne; 43 grandchildren; 65 great-grandchildren; and one great-great-grandson.
She was predeceased by her first husband, Antoine Beaupre, and second husband, Denis Thibeault; brothers, Laurent, Percy, Alphee, Patrick Rene and Leo; sisters, Rita, Marielle, Bertha, Nicole; two grandsons, Richard and Normand Jr.; and one son-in-law, Robert LePage.
She will be remembered and missed by all whose hearts she touched.
